Staff in residential care homes work incredibly hard and do a fantastic job. We’ve seen this first hand at the Acropolis Manor in Prince Rupert. When residential care homes are understaffed, staff are challenged to deliver the level of care seniors deserve. That is why we’re working to provide the staffing needed to make life better for seniors and the people who care for them. By investing $240 million over three years, your government will increase the number of not only healthcare aides and nurses, but also physiotherapists, occupational therapists and other allied healthcare workers.

This is in addition to:

– Dedicated funding to support seniors to stay in their own homes
– Expanded respite care and adult day programs to better support families and caregivers
– Increasing funding to expand 384 new health-care aide seats each in 11 post-secondary institutions in B.C.
